About this bottle

Montelobos Tobalá Mezcal Joven utilizes sustainably cultivated agave potatorum (Tobalá), a departure from the typical use of wild agave. These agaves were grown from seed in Puebla for up to 15 years before harvesting. They were roasted for 5-7 days in an in-ground, brick-lined earth oven. Following a ten-day fermentation, the resulting juice was twice distilled in copper stills heated by wood fire.

My palate might be affected by spicy Mexican barbecue I had earlier, but this tastes like a decent, smooth, simple Espadin with some pineapple notes. It's not bad, but not exceptional.

Smooth. Minimal burn unless allowed to linger on the tongue. Palate: Mint, vanilla, bitter dark cocoa. Nose: light green pepper.

A smooth, clean profile with subtle earthy undertones. A whisper of vanilla. Minimal heat.
